You need to create a 4-digit pin for your visa debit card. a. how many pins are possible if the first digit must be a 5 and repetition is not allowed? b. how many pins are possible if the first digit must be a 5 and repetition of consecutive digits is not allowed? (so for example, a pin of 5757 or 5785 would be allowed, but a code of 5578 or 5778 or 5788 would not be allowed.)
